Would you like to join our Halstead, Essex domestic cleaning company?
If yes, then apply now. We now have customers that want a part-time cleaner in Halstead, Essex and the surrounding area.
Regular Cleaning
You would be asked to clean the following:
- All exposed surfaces to be dusted & cleaned
- Skirting boards
- Behind furnishing
- Cobwebs removed
- Picture frames
- Floors vacuumed/mopped where necessary
- Bathroom shower screen/cubicle cleaned
- Taps shined/tiles bathroom
- Toilets clean
- Kitchen cupboard fronts
- Fridge inside
- Microwave inside

A regular clean will involve you going to the same client each week, if the location and hours suit you. Also you may be asked to attend a one-off blitz clean which entails:
- Bedroom cleaning
- Bathroom cleaning
- Tiles and shower screen/cubicle cleaning
- Living room and dining room cleaning
- Kitchen - cupboard inside and out
- Fridge/oven/microwave inside and outside cleaning
- Windows cleaned inside
- Floors vacuum cleaned or mopped

You'll be paid directly on the day of each scheduled clean. You'll be covered by our public liability insurance and we'll advertise and find customers for you. Hours provided are usually up to between 16-25 hours per week.
Salary: £13 - £14
